Cam driven focus system and chassis style lens housing allow matte boxes and other accessories to be attached to the front of the lens, without affecting focus movements. The benefit of zero backlash and image shift give accurate dual focus scales that repeat on direction and change with the cam drive system, giving a wide spread of markings through the scale.
Aluminium alloy, stainless steel, brass and robust construction guarantees along serviceable life
